Solar applications can be grouped into three basic categories: water heating, space heating and pool heating.  Air conditioning systems are also available.

The primary function of a solar energy system is to collect and convert solar radiation into usable energy.  Typically, such a system is comprised of collectors, piping, valves, controls, storage capacity and a liquid 
or air medium to transfer and distribute heat energy 
to the point of use.

.The key part of every solar energy system is the collector.  Its function is to absorb heat radiation from the .sun.  Collectors can be mounted on roofs, installed on fences or at ground level, but they should be oriented in
.a southerly direction to receive maximum impact of the sun's radiation.

.Most flat plate collectors used for space heating and water heating consist of the collector casing, insulation,
.an absorber plate, tubing and glazing.
